ErichF Posted May 18, 2012 Share Posted May 18, 2012 The Central Florida Defensive Carbine Club has a Trooper Class at all their matches. Basically, anything as far as gear goes, but you have to carry it all on your person the entire match. No range bags, nothing put down. You can't accept replenishment from anyone else, either (except water). You have to wear it all in and out, including all ammo and weapons. Rifles are left on a safe table until you are up to shoot, but that's the only thing you get to put down.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
SinistralRifleman Posted May 21, 2012 Share Posted May 21, 2012 Ironman is the last major 3 gun match that has trooper; it's also been the one where it's the most popular. We ran trooper at the last independence day action rifle match here in AZ. We simplified it so that rather than having a ruck that you can drop, all ammo, accessories, cleaning supplies had to be carried on the shooter on every stage with no resupply.. This is the only way to make it a challenge for lower round count local matches.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Fenrir Posted November 1, 2012 Share Posted November 1, 2012 I notice you in VA the two matches that I know of that have Trooper Style rules is Tidewater 3 Gun in Moyock NC last year had a Recon Class where you could do whatever you wanted to your rifle, and then shotgun, and pistol were basic Tac/Limited rules. All ammo, cleaning gear, etc etc had to be on your person the whole match, and you had to walk from stage to stage. Now Tigerswan, and Tarheel 3 Gun will be hosting a match in NC thats a two gun match (pistol, and rifle), and they have a Tactical Shooter Division which will require using duty gear set ups.
